Understanding Breast Augmentation
Breast augmentation, also known as augmentation mammoplasty, is a surgical procedure aimed at reshaping or modifying the size of the breasts. The most common method involves the placement of implants, which can be made of silicone or saline. These implants are inserted through tiny incisions made in one of four locations: axillary (armpit), periareolar (around the areola), periumbilical (belly button), or inframammary fold (where the breast meets the chest). Implants can be placed either under the pectoral muscle (submuscular) or over the pectoral muscle (submammary or sub - glandular). Fat - grafting techniques are also an option, where fat is taken from other parts of the body and injected into the breasts, typically for those seeking a small increase in size and a more natural result (source).
The reasons for undergoing breast augmentation are diverse. It can be to increase breast size and boost self - confidence, restore breast volume lost due to pregnancy, weight reduction, or aging, alter the shape of the breast to a more rounded or 'teardrop' form, correct unevenly sized breasts, or for breast reconstruction after surgery such as a mastectomy. However, it's important to note that breast augmentation is an elective surgery and is usually not covered by insurance providers or national health cover. The cost can be quite high in Western countries, but patients can save significantly by traveling to countries like Thailand, the Philippines, or Mexico for the procedure.
Factors to Consider When Choosing a Hospital for Breast Augmentation
Selecting the right hospital for breast augmentation involves considering several crucial factors:
- Doctor Expertise: The experience and skill of the surgeons are paramount. Look for doctors with a high number of successful breast augmentation procedures and positive patient reviews. Ratings and patient feedback can provide valuable insights into a doctor's capabilities.
- Hospital Reputation: A hospital's reputation in the field of plastic surgery matters. Hospitals with a long - standing history of providing high - quality care and having a well - trained medical staff are more likely to deliver satisfactory results.
- Facility and Equipment: State - of - the - art facilities and advanced equipment contribute to a safer and more successful surgery. Modern operating rooms, monitoring systems, and recovery facilities are essential for patient comfort and optimal outcomes.
- Patient Experience: Patient testimonials and reviews can give you an idea of what to expect in terms of pre - operative care, surgical experience, and post - operative follow - up. A hospital that focuses on patient satisfaction and provides comprehensive support throughout the process is preferable.
- Specialties and Services: Some hospitals may have additional specialties related to breast augmentation, such as comprehensive breast centers or expertise in dealing with specific complications. These can be beneficial for ensuring a more personalized and comprehensive approach to the surgery.

Pre - operative and Post - operative Care
Regardless of the hospital you choose for breast augmentation, pre - operative and post - operative care are crucial for a successful outcome. Before the surgery, your surgeon will typically recommend certain preparations:
- Stop smoking at least several weeks before the surgery, as smoking can increase the risk of complications.
- Maintain a nutritious and balanced diet to promote a healthy recovery.
- Avoid taking medications such as aspirin that can cause increased bleeding.
After the surgery, you will need to follow your doctor's instructions carefully:
- Arrange for someone to pick you up from the hospital and stay with you on the first night after surgery.
- Bring loose and comfortable clothing to wear during the recovery period.
- Take it easy for the first week or so and avoid strenuous activities. Many people can return to work within a week, but it's usually recommended to wait six weeks before engaging in heavy lifting or vigorous exercise.
- Attend all follow - up appointments to monitor your healing process and address any concerns.
